Let us clear up the biggest myth first: there is no single flat price for air duct cleaning, and anyone advertising a shockingly low "whole-home" rate is usually counting on selling you a pile of add-ons once the truck is in your driveway. The classic bait is the $49 or $79 special. What actually happens is the crew shows up, "finds" mold, and the bill triples. A fair air duct cleaning price is quoted after someone looks at your system, not before.
With that said, homeowners still want a ballpark before they call, and that is reasonable. Below are the typical ranges we see for air duct cleaning in the Newton and Greater Boston area. Your actual quote could land above or below these depending on your specific property.
| Service Type | What It Covers | Typical Range |
|---|---|---|
| Small home / condo | Up to ~10 vents, one air handler | $300 – $450 |
| Average single-family home | ~10 to 20 vents, full supply & return | $450 – $700 |
| Large or multi-system home | 20+ vents or two HVAC systems | $700 – $1,000+ |
| Dryer vent cleaning (add-on) | Lint removal & airflow test | $120 – $200 |
| Duct sanitizing (optional) | EPA-registered antimicrobial fog | $100 – $250 |
| Commercial cleaning | Quoted per building & system | Custom quote |

Five Things That Change Your Air Duct Cleaning Cost
Understanding these factors makes it easy to see why one home costs more than another and why a quote should always be personalized.
Home Size & Vents
More square footage and more registers mean more linear feet of duct to agitate and vacuum.
System Condition
Heavily clogged or long-neglected systems take more time and sometimes extra treatment.
Number of Systems
A home with two furnaces or separate zones is effectively two cleaning jobs in one visit.
Add-On Services
Sanitizing, dryer vent cleaning, or a new filter are optional extras, never surprise charges.
Access
Tight crawl spaces, finished-over ducts, or hard-to-reach runs can add a little labor time.
How to Compare Air Duct Cleaning Ratings Before You Book
Price is only half the decision. Ratings and reviews tell you whether that price buys good work. When you are comparing air duct cleaning companies in Massachusetts, do not just glance at the star average, read how the company earned it. A few things worth checking:
Look for reviews that mention the same crew members by name and describe the process, because those are hard to fake. Be cautious about a company with hundreds of five-star reviews that all appeared in the same two weeks. Pay attention to how a business responds to its rare negative review, since a calm, solution-focused reply says a lot. And weigh local reviews more heavily than national ones. A homeowner in Newton or Brookline describing their actual basement tells you far more than a generic testimonial.
